About the Role

As the Administration Assistant (Trips & Visits), you will take responsibility for the administration and co-ordination of all school trips and visits across the Secondary Phase.

Working closely with trip leaders, senior leaders, finance colleagues and parents/carers, you will ensure that all trips are efficiently planned, compliant with relevant procedures and delivered successfully.

Alongside trips administration, you will provide general administrative support to the school office, helping to maintain an efficient, welcoming and professional service for staff, students, parents and visitors.

What You’ll Be Doing

In this role you will:

  • Co-ordinate overseas trips, UK residential visits, day trips, sporting fixtures and enrichment activities.
  • Obtain quotations and arrange bookings for transport, accommodation and venues.
  • Manage trip documentation and approval processes.
  • Liaise effectively with staff, parents/carers and external providers.
  • Set up and monitor trip payments, ensuring timely communication regarding payment deadlines.
  • Maintain accurate records using Evolve, Bromcom and other school systems.
  • Prepare trip packs, emergency information and supporting documentation.
  • Assist with reception and wider administrative duties when required.
  • Provide first aid support following appropriate training.
  • Contribute to a positive, professional and student-focused administrative service.

About Hampton College

Hampton College is an established all-through school (ages 4-19) located in Hampton Vale, Peterborough. It sits within Hampton Academies Trust (HAT) and works closely with neighbouring schools such as Hampton Gardens and Hampton Lakes.

Opened in 2005, the school has grown to serve over 1,620 students across both primary and secondary phases, including a thriving Sixth Form. Our facilities include specialist teaching spaces, a large Sixth Form Centre, and a learning environment that supports academic excellence as well as personal development.

The school’s vision centres on outstanding education, valuing people, promoting high‑quality learning, and maintaining a positive, healthy, community‑focused environment. Our motto that is embedded throughout our school community is Progress, Partnership & Pride.

Safeguarding and Recruitment Checks

Hampton Academies Trust is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people and expects all staff and volunteers to share this commitment. The successful candidate will be required to undergo an En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service Check from the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S).

In line with Keeping Children Safe in Education, the school may consider carrying out an online search on shortlisted candidates as part of our safeguarding due diligence. Where undertaken, this will be limited to information relevant to safeguarding or suitability to work with children and conducted in accordance with UK GDPR.
